What is Net Working Capital (NWC)?
Net Working Capital (NWC) is a crucial financial metric that represents a company’s short-term financial health and operational efficiency. It is calculated as the difference between a company’s current assets and its current liabilities. Essentially, NWC indicates the liquidity available to a business to meet its short-term obligations and fund its day-to-day operations. A positive NWC suggests a company has enough resources to cover its short-term debts, while a negative NWC might signal potential liquidity issues.

Common Misconceptions:
- Misconception: More NWC is always better. Reality: While positive NWC is good, excessively high NWC can indicate inefficient use of assets (e.g., too much inventory or uncollected receivables) that could be deployed more profitably elsewhere.
- Misconception: NWC is the same as cash. Reality: NWC includes various current assets (like accounts receivable and inventory) and current liabilities, not just cash.
- Misconception: NWC is a measure of profitability. Reality: NWC is a measure of liquidity and operational efficiency, not profitability. A profitable company can still have poor NWC.
Net Working Capital (NWC) Formula and Mathematical Explanation
The calculation of Net Working Capital (NWC) is straightforward, rooted in the fundamental accounting equation. While the “cash flow identity” can be a broader concept, for NWC specifically, we focus on the balance sheet components related to short-term operational liquidity.
The Core Formula:
NWC = Current Assets - Current Liabilities
Step-by-Step Derivation & Explanation:
- Identify Current Assets: These are assets that are expected to be converted into cash, sold, or consumed within one year or the operating cycle, whichever is longer. Common examples include cash and cash equivalents, marketable securities, accounts receivable, and inventory.
- Identify Current Liabilities: These are obligations that are expected to be settled within one year or the operating cycle. Common examples include accounts payable, short-term debt, accrued expenses, and the current portion of long-term debt.
- Subtract Current Liabilities from Current Assets: The difference reveals the net amount of a company’s readily available resources after meeting its immediate obligations.
Variable Explanations:
A positive NWC signifies that a company has sufficient current assets to cover its current liabilities. A negative NWC suggests that a company might struggle to meet its short-term obligations if they all came due at once, potentially requiring external financing or asset liquidation.

Practical Examples of NWC Calculation
Understanding NWC goes beyond the formula; it’s about interpreting what the numbers mean for a business’s operational health.
Example 1: A Growing Retail Business
Scenario: “Fashion Forward,” a popular boutique, is experiencing rapid growth. They need to manage inventory and accounts receivable effectively.
Current Period Data:
- Total Current Assets: $150,000 (Cash: $30,000, Accounts Receivable: $50,000, Inventory: $70,000)
- Total Current Liabilities: $90,000 (Accounts Payable: $40,000, Short-term Loan: $30,000, Accrued Expenses: $20,000)
Calculation:
NWC = $150,000 – $90,000 = $60,000
Interpretation: Fashion Forward has a positive NWC of $60,000. This indicates they have sufficient liquid assets to cover their short-term obligations. The healthy NWC supports their growth by allowing them to purchase inventory and manage payments to suppliers, although they should monitor inventory turnover to ensure it’s not building up excessively.
Example 2: A Mature Manufacturing Company
Scenario: “MetalWorks Inc.,” an established manufacturer, operates with a lean approach, aiming to minimize capital tied up in operations.
Current Period Data:
- Total Current Assets: $800,000 (Cash: $100,000, Accounts Receivable: $350,000, Inventory: $350,000)
- Total Current Liabilities: $750,000 (Accounts Payable: $400,000, Short-term Notes Payable: $250,000, Accrued Expenses: $100,000)
Calculation:
NWC = $800,000 – $750,000 = $50,000
Interpretation: MetalWorks Inc. has a positive NWC of $50,000. While relatively small compared to their asset base, this might be a deliberate strategy to optimize cash flow. They efficiently manage inventory and receivables, using supplier credit (Accounts Payable) to finance a significant portion of their operations. A very low NWC can be risky if sales dip or payments are delayed, so they must maintain tight control over cash conversion cycles.

Key Factors That Affect NWC Results
Several internal and external factors can significantly influence a company’s Net Working Capital. Understanding these is crucial for accurate analysis and effective management.
- Sales Volume and Seasonality: Higher sales typically increase both current assets (inventory, receivables) and current liabilities (payables). Seasonal businesses experience fluctuations in NWC throughout the year, requiring careful planning.
- Inventory Management Policies: Holding excessive inventory inflates current assets, increasing NWC but tying up capital. Conversely, lean inventory might lower NWC but increase the risk of stockouts. Efficient inventory management aims for the optimal balance.
- Credit Policies (Sales and Purchases): Lenient credit terms for customers (longer collection periods) increase accounts receivable, boosting NWC but potentially increasing bad debt risk. Negotiating longer payment terms with suppliers decreases accounts payable, lowering NWC but preserving cash.
- Economic Conditions: During economic downturns, sales may fall, increasing the relative proportion of inventory and making receivables harder to collect, potentially leading to a decrease in NWC or even a negative position. Inflation can also distort NWC values.
- Operational Efficiency: Streamlined production processes, efficient supply chain management, and effective cash conversion cycles reduce the need for high levels of current assets and liabilities, leading to a more optimal NWC. Poor efficiency often results in bloated NWC.
- Financing and Capital Structure: The mix of short-term vs. long-term debt affects NWC. Relying heavily on short-term financing increases current liabilities, directly reducing NWC. Strategic use of working capital loans can temporarily boost NWC.
- Industry Benchmarks: Different industries have varying NWC requirements. Capital-intensive industries (like manufacturing) may require higher NWC than service-based businesses. Comparing your NWC to industry averages provides context.
- Payment Terms and Cycles: The length of time it takes to convert raw materials into cash from sales (cash conversion cycle) is a primary determinant of NWC. Shorter cycles generally require less NWC.
